In addition to the odds of losing your teeth, it can also affect your heart, brain, and immune system.
According to the American Dental Association (ADA), a gum disease that triggers tooth loss (referred to as periodontitis) is related to other severe conditions, like bacterial pneumonia, stroke, and cardiovascular disease. Other studies reveal that an unhealthy mouth can be associated with diabetes.

How low cost dental plans differ from traditional insurance plan:
Instant Savings: When you are on a regular membership plan, you obtain a 10% to 60% off. You only pay the dentist immediately for their services, and there are no hidden fees.
For instance, you will need a process that normally charges $290. As a member of the discount plan, you are qualified to receive a 60% discount on this treatment.
Therefore, you will only fork out $ 120 to have your dental care fixed ($ 300 – 60% = $ 120). No other charges will be placed. This subsidized rate allows you to immediately acquire affordable dental care.
No documentation troubles: With traditional insurance, there is a long waiting period that you need to undergo while the insurance firm chooses whether or not you acquire insurance coverage. This is called the underwriting period.
There is no long underwriting period with a reduction plan. Your membership becomes active within three business days from the moment you join the discount network. If you choose a cover for your family members, they will be insured at the same time as you.
No monthly installments: There are no monthly premiums to pay. Once you have enrolled in your discount plan, you’ll be covered for a throughout the year.
No deductions: There’s no insurance deductible to pay before your benefits are applied. When you are a member of the network, you’re completely qualified to receive member savings. The dental professionals give their dental services to members at a significantly lower rate.
All dental professionals in the dental network are certified by the board in their area of specialty. Membership coverage incorporates emergency treatments and preventative including cleanings, root canals, fillings, bridges, crowns, orthodontics, extractions, X-rays and more. Getting cosmetic dentistry and dental care in different areas Crowder Mississippi and all over the world, specifically in developed countries can be too expensive regardless of having access to some form of dental insurance coverage.
In a survey (1999-2004), the National Health and Nutrition Examination Survey (NHANES) discovered that 3.75% of adults aged 20 to 64 didn’t have teeth left. In 2010, virtually 45 million Americans lacked dental insurance, based on data from the US federal agency CDC.

Stay away from frequent X-rays: Your dentist may advise a dental x-ray on your first visit, a scheduled check-up, or a return for treatment.
However the American Dental Association (ADA) highly suggests that the frequency of visits to the dentist’s X-ray chair be based upon the present condition of the patient’s dental health.
Therefore, if you have good oral health, you just don’t need dental x-rays at each visit to the dental professional.
By taking an X-ray with your teeth less often, you can’t only save big money, however it will also prevent you from being in contact with possibly damaging X-rays.
Use negotiation: An additional way to lessen the cost of your dental treatment is to speak with your dentist with regards to payment options during the initial consultation.
After having a clear idea of what will or will not be included in the dentist’s fees, you can claim a discount on the dental fees.
Your medical provider and dental center can offer you various payment options. Do not be afraid to pay for your dental bills every month or quarterly.
Exchange: It may sound ridiculous, but you can have free dental treatment through the barter system. Patients with various professional abilities and services, like carpentry or web page design, can modify their dental treatment services.
For instance, you can develop an online site for your dentist or give plumbing, mechanics or other facility in exchange for the cost of dental treatment.
Searching for Dentistry at a School of Dentistry: To boost the size of your dental savings, take into account getting your dental treatment at a dental school, where dental procedures will be performed by students under the supervision of qualified dental professionals at a portion of what you would spend in the center of a private dentist.

Floss and brush
Clean and healthy teeth are the beginning of dental health. Frequent use of dental floss and brushing of teeth is crucial to keep your gums and teeth healthy and healthy. Brush teeth twice a day with a fluoride toothpaste that helps prevent teeth cavities.
Don’t be in a rush. Rather, take the time to brush teeth. Be sure to use a brush that matches the structure of your mouth and also the position of your teeth.
Your toothbrush should be soft and well rounded. Additionally, clean the tongue in order to avoid bad breath and be sure to change your brush every two months.
Daily dental flossing is also vital. Flossing helps you reach the rigid spaces between your teeth and below the gum line. Rub the sides of your teeth gently with floss and do not skimp.
If you have difficulty flossing between your teeth, try using waxed dental floss. Be as cautious as possible when flossing to prevent hurting your gums. Furthermore, take into consideration giving dental prostheses as real teeth in your dental habits.
Watch your diet
Refrain from sugary goodies because too much-refined sugar boosts the growth of the plaque. Be sure you consume and feed on healthier foods, such as low-fat dairy foods, whole wheat, and green veggies.
Drink lots of water to stay hydrated. Stay away from soft drinks such as soda and caffeine, as they can dehydrate you and harm teeth.
Avoid the use of tobacco products as they trigger gum disease and oral cancer. It should be taken into account that eating healthy should be part of your daily routine and is as vital as flossing and brushing your teeth.
